Episode 31: Conquering Gym Insecurities feat. Girl Gains CEO Elisabeth Bradley

31m · Published 16 Mar 00:42

Episode 31 features Elisabeth Bradley, the co-founder and CEO of Girl Gains. Founded at San Diego State University in 2020 by students with a passion for fitness, Girl Gains is a growing organization that aims to promote female weight lifting and empower women. Girl Gains was created to provide women of all backgrounds and fitness levels with community, resources and confidence. Elisabeth graduated from SDSU in May 2021 with a degree in Biology on a pre-PA track. She started Girl Gains because she wanted to give every girl access to a support system during their fitness journey. Little did she know that being apart of such an uplifting group of women would push her to find her true potential both in and out of the weightroom. Girl Gains has now expanded to over 50 campuses and hosts events and programming for women of all ages! In today's episode, we share tips on how to build confidence at the gym. We discuss the common factors that cause women to feel intimidated of the weightroom and chat about how Girl Gains strives to offer a supportive and encouraging solution to this problem.

Episode 29: Committed to Change feat. Sam Pantazopoulos

30m · Published 18 Jan 01:50

Episode 29 features Sam Pantazopoulos, the CEO of the Vizer app! She co-founded this organization with her cousin and Bachelor-in-Paradise star, Dylan Barbour. Vizer aims to democratize wellness by connecting exercise, giving back, and access to healthy food all in one place. Users are offered daily exercise activity challenges, and upon completion, Vizer’s partners will donate a meal on your behalf to someone in need and will earn  reward points for you at local restaurants. To date, the Vizer community has converted hundreds of thousands of workouts into meal donations and has created a lasting impact in the San Diego community and beyond. 

In today's episode, I was honored to interview Sam about how she started Vizer and how she is leading an inspirational movement in the health / wellness space. 

Topics discussed:

-How Sam knew Vizer was her "calling" and true passion 

-Using incentives to achieve daily goals

-Overcoming and facing rejection

-The importance of celebrating successes

-Achieving work-life balance / maintaining healthy relationships

Episode 28: Clean Living feat. Leah Kirpalani of Shop Good

39m · Published 15 Dec 23:43

Episode 28 features founder of Shop Good, Leah Kirpalani! Inspired by her 8-year health journey and following a career in retail merchandising, Leah Kirpalani created Shop Good in 2017 as the wellness hub she wished existed during her path to healing. Now, with boutiques and spas in North Park and Del Mar, Shop Good offers a curated mix of non-toxic skincare and wellness products and customized organic spa services. Her mission is to create a welcoming space where all individuals can find support, access tools and be inspired to feel their best and healthiest selves. Leah is passionate about making healthy living more accessible, more fun, and is committed to creating a sense of belonging and community here in San Diego and beyond. 

In today's episode, we discuss Leah's journey to clean living and holistic healing. We chat about why she chose to focus on the health / beauty aspect of wellness, how she selects which products are "right" for her store, what she considers to be the highs and lows of entrepreneurship, and what products we MUST TRY from Shop Good this holiday season!

Episode 25: Building Courage in the Workforce feat. Meggie Palmer of PepTalkHer

42m · Published 27 Aug 02:26

Happy National Women's Equality Day!! Episode 25 features Founder of PepTalkHer Meggie Palmer! PepTalkHer is an organization that is committed to closing the gender pay gap and helping women supercharge their career. Meggie founded PepTalkHer after her own experiences of inequality in the workforce, and we jump into more detail in today's episode. She is achieving her mission by running corporate programming centered around gender diversity for brands like Salesforce, JP morgan and LinkedIn. Meggie also runs an online Career Level Up program for women and created a free PepTalkHer app that has been featured by Vogue and Apple and has helped over 60,000 users negotiate a raise from an extra $5 an hour to multiple 6 figure raises. 

We chat about Meggie's inspiration for launching PepTalkHer, our society's progress in combating the gender pay gap, tips for "making an ask,"  the benefits of tracking behavior and achievements, advice for overcoming imposter syndrome, and the importance of being okay with facing rejection.
